Quote: Bostwick "Can someone please explain to me why we no longer play pre season friendlies at home.
It strikes me as a good way to draw people in, perhaps sell a few season tickets and certainly flog a few shirts.
All these away friendlies seem to me to be an opportunity missed.'"

The same reason other clubs such as Hull FC don't play home friendlies, it costs too much to rent the stadium for a game that won't bring any money in.

That's why Hull v London is at a local Union club, it costs £30k to rent the KCOM for a game and then you have match day running costs on top.

It's dying because there are almost two dozen clubs on a life support machine called central funding which in itself is reliant on SKY paying the same money or more in the new deal. Unlikely.

It's dying because participation in the heartlands is down year on year to the point where leagues like the hull junior league now has only a handful of teams and the senior league has 4 clubs. It once had two divisions of 12 with other senior sides playing in Yorkshire leagues.

It's dying because clubs embarrass themselves on a weekly basis with two bit social media output.

Crowds are down at many of those heartland clubs. And what are we doing? Ottawa, New York, Valencia. For goodness sake Valencia play a friendly in a few weeks and have not got a coach or any players. We agreed a kit deal with them which i had to terminate within a couple of weeks because it was a mess and won't get past the first hurdle. My mistake on that one. 80% of clubs are not paying their bills on time or at all. We are owed thousands across the league's, so are other kit suppliers and so are many other businesses. People are reluctant to touch the sport. Do you think ISC have walked away for a laugh? Do you think Toronto changing supplier every single season is a coincidence?

You tell me how Rugby League recovers from the above, especially when several of the money men are trying to get out without hurting their clubs.
